Anthony Peay - (804) 632-2112 Senior Vice President/ Chief Financial Officer Distribute to: Virginia State/Local Newslines, NY Times, AP, Reuters, S&P, Moody's, Dow Jones, Investor Relations Service November 25, 2002 3:30 p.m. Traded: NASDAQ Symbol: UBSH UNION BANKSHARES ANNOUNCES PLANS TO ACQUIRE INTEREST IN JOHNSON MORTGAGE AND STOCK REPURCHASE AUTHORIZATION F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E (Bowling Green, Virginia) Bank of Williamsburg, a wholly-owned subsidiary of Union Bankshares Corporation, is pleased to announce it has executed a Purchase Agreement to acquire a 51% membership interest in Johnson Mortgage Company, L.L.C., a limited liability company. Closing is expected on November 26, 2002 and will be effective as of November 1, 2002. The transaction will be accounted for as an investment under the equity method of accounting. Johnson Mortgage Company is principally an originator of residential mortgage loans which it sells on a servicing released basis in the secondary market. Originations totaled $85.9 million in 2001 and $ 74.0 million through the first ten months of 2002. The Company previously operated under a similar agreement with another community bank, but a combination of mergers, created the opportunity for this new affiliation with the Bank of Williamsburg. The Bank of Williamsburg has approximately $45 million in assets and has locations at 5125 John Tyler Parkway in Williamsburg and 610 Thimble Shoals Drive in Newport News. The Newport News operation will be relocated to a nearby full-service bank facility at 603 Pilot House Drive in early February 2003. Union Bankshares Corporation also announced its Board of Directors has authorized management to purchase up to 100,000 shares of the Company's common stock on the open market over the next year. While the Company's management has not yet determined how many, if any, shares it might purchase subject to this authorization, it is anticipated that any repurchased shares will be used primarily for general corporate purposes, including the dividend reinvestment plan, incentive stock option plan and other employee benefit plans. Under prior authorizations, Union Bankshares Corporation repurchased 173,000 shares in 1999-2001. Union Bankshares is one of the largest community banking organizations based in Virginia, providing full service banking to the Central, Rappahannock, Williamsburg and Northern Neck regions of Virginia through its bank subsidiaries, Union Bank & Trust (19 locations in the counties of Caroline, Hanover, King George, King William, Spotsylvania, Stafford, Westmoreland and the City of Fredericksburg), Northern Neck State Bank (9 locations in the counties of Richmond, Westmoreland, Essex, Northumberland and Lancaster), Rappahannock National Bank in Washington, Virginia and Bank of Williamsburg in Williamsburg and Newport News. In addition, Union Investment Services, Inc. provides full brokerage services and Mortgage Capital Investors provides a full line of mortgage products.
